How exposed is Osgood to wildfire?

High
63rdpercentile nationally

Osgood's 38 buildings earn a 63rd-percentile wildfire-risk score nationally under USFS's model — well above the national norm for wildfire risk. (Source: USFS's Wildfire Risk to Communities methodology.)

USFS's separate burn-probability score — fire likelihood alone, before counting what's built there — puts Osgood at the 64th percentile, close to its 63rd-percentile risk score.

Where Osgood's buildings actually sit

38Total buildings
73.7%Direct exposure
26.3%Indirect exposure
0%Minimal exposure

Of Osgood's 38 counted buildings, 73.7% carry Direct exposure and only 0% carry Minimal — a lopsided split that puts defensible-space clearing ahead of vents or roofing as the intervention worth doing first.

How Osgood compares

Osgood's risk sits at a similar level relative to Missouri (63rd percentile statewide) as it does nationally (63rd) — this place isn't unusual for its own state either way. Among the 31,521 US communities USFS scores, Osgood ranks 11,695 for wildfire risk (1 is highest) and 31,210 by building count (1 is largest). Within Missouri alone, it ranks 395 of 1,062 places by risk. See the full county-by-county picture for Missouri on its state page.
